WebThe construction costs comprise wages and material [1] . The production costs of biogas plants are determined by the following factors [1] purchasing costs or opportunity costs for land which is needed for the biogas plant and slurry storage; model of the biogas plant; size and dimensioning of the biogas unit. amount and prices of material. Web3 de ago. de 2016 · There are three types of continuous digesters: vertical tank systems, horizontal tank or plug-flow systems, and multiple tank systems. Proper design, operation, and maintenance of continuous digesters produce a steady and predictable supply of usable biogas, which is better suited for large-scale operations. WebWet System. Finally, once you’ve set it up (no … the landkreuzer p. 1000 ratteA well-managed methane digester can produce approximately its own volume of biogas each day. Anywhere from 10 to 60 percent of the solids will convert into biogas during digestion, so expect between 3 and 18 cubic feet of available biogas energy for each pound of dry material. Ideal biogas ingredients are those materials of which you have a plentiful, convenient and consistent supply, so you can make steady and useful quantities of biogas. Having a biogas generator is like having another mouth to feed, but with the right setup and a steady supply of … Ver mais Never make biogas indoors or in enclosed spaces. Methane is a flammable gas that will burn when mixed with air and exposed to a flame. Total savings : 680.000 tonnes of CO₂ per year in over 240,000 biogas plants. Technology transfer : Biogas units for the energy supply to the rural households of Nepal. Local environment : Replaces non-renewable wood, gas and kerosene, prevents deforestation, produces the useful by-product slurry (fertile liquid manure) thx system
